Baldelli to DL, Bailey called up

After leaving yesterday's game early, Rocco Baldelli has been put on the 15-day disabled list. Jeff Bailey was called up to replace him:

Baldelli left the Red Sox' victory over the Orioles yesterday before the top of the fourth inning with a mild left hamstring strain. The inning before, Baldelli had made it to third base on an error by right fielder Nick Markakis, who overran a fly ball and had it bounce off his glove. Coming around second, Baldelli aggravated an injury that kept him out of the lineup last Wednesday.

Bailey, 30, who lost a battle with Chris Carter for one of the final roster spots this spring, was batting .255 with four homers in 47 at-bats at Pawtucket this season.

Bailey isn't bad, but he's no Rocco. Rocco was versatile with the Sox and could do a lot. We're going to miss the speed and defense with Bailey on the team for the meantime.
